Helpful Tips for Your Smile in the Winter from Our Cosmetic Dentist in Fort Lee NJ

When the weather gets cold, your mouth and lips become susceptible to various ailments. You want to enjoy the winter fun, but you need to protect your mouth. Here are some complaints that are common during winter months and what you can do to increase your well-being.

 

Chapped Lips

Exposure to the cold, wind and sun creates dry lips. The skin on the lips is delicate and easily damaged so it is important that you protect them. Wear lip balm every day that contains an SPF 15. Make sure you reapply often. You also want to stay hydrated by drinking plenty of water. If the house is dry, consider installing a humidifier.

 

Canker Sores

Winter weather can make canker sores more prevalent. Foods high in acid and spice can bring on canker sores as well. If they cause problems, try swishing with a mixture of water and salt to clean out the sores. There are also over-the-counter mouth rinses that can alleviate some of the pain while they heal.

 

Cold Sores

Spending time outdoors in the cold can make cold sores more prevalent. Hopefully, they don’t appear during holiday pictures. Make sure you use products on your skin that contain an SPF of 15 or higher. It is also important that you keep your hands clean to avoid spreading bacteria.

Another common cause of cold sores is stress, so try to find time to relax. Make sure you are getting the appropriate amount of sleep each night and eat a balanced diet.

 

Tooth Sensitivity

Biting into cold foods can cause your teeth pain during the winter months. Cold temperatures and the additional wind can leave your mouth feeling sorer than normal. Brush with a desensitizing toothpaste, avoid foods that trigger the pain and ensure that you are caring for your teeth properly. These steps should help to alleviate the pain.
